Explanation: Mahabhasya was written by Patanjali. It was a commentary on the rules of grammar of Sanskrit based on Panini’s Asthadhyayi and Katyayana’s Vrattika.

Explanation: Aryabhatta and Varahamihira belonged to Gupta age. During Gupta period education flourished and many great discoveries were made in these fields. Aryabhatta and Varahamihira, the two great mathematicians contributed in the field of Vedic Mathematics. Aryabhatta found and estimated the value of “Pi” to the fourth decimal place. Algebra was developed to a great extent and the concepts of zero and infinity were also found and symbols of numbers 1 to 9 were devised which was a great contribution in mathematics. Advances in astronomy were also on heights in Gupta Age.

Explanation: Brihat Jataka , is one of the five principal texts written by Varahamihira. The other four being Panchasiddhantika , Brihat Samhita , Laghu Jataka and Yogayatra . Brihat Jataka is considered as the standard textbook on Vedic astrology, and sometimes described as “India’s foremost astrological text”.
Varahamihira was an Indian astronomer, mathematician, and astrologer who lived in Ujjain. He is considered to be one of the “Nine Jewels” (Navaratnas) of the court of legendary ruler Yashodharman Vikramaditya of Malwa.

Explanation: Important list of Officers of the Mauryan Empire-
Name | Function |
Mantrin | Chief Minister |
Purohita | Chief Priest |
Yuvaraj | Crown Prince |
Senapati | Commander-in-chief |
Samaharta | Revenue collector |
Yukta | Subordinate revenue officer |
Shulkadhyaksha | Officer-in-charge of royal income |
Sannidata | Treasury head |
Koshadhyaksha | Treasury officer |
Koshthagaradhyaksha | Royal treasury manager |
Nayaka | City Security chief |
Vyabharika | Chief Judge |
Dandapala | Head of Police |
Prashasti | Prison head |
Karmantika | Head of Industries & Factories |
Durgapala | Head of Royal Fort |
Rajjukas | Land measurer |
Annapala | Head of Food grains Department |
Pattanadhyaksha | Officer of Port |

Explanation: The inscriptions of Asoka were first deciphered by James Princep in 1837. They are written in Pali language and in some places Prakrit was used.The Brahmi script was employed for writing. In the northwestern India, Ashokan inscriptions were found in Kharosti script.In some places Greek and Aramaic was also used. Both Greek and Aramaic have been used in Kandahar rock edict.

Explanation: The main chemicals in air pollution that create acid rain are sulphur dioxide (SO2) and nitrogen (NO2). Acid rain usually forms high in the clouds where sulphur dioxide and nitrogen oxides react with water, oxygen, and oxidants. This mixture forms a mild solution of sulphuric acid and nitric acid.

Explanation:Water-soluble vitamins dissolve in water, which means these vitamins and nutrients dissolve quickly in the body. Those are Vitamin C and the vitamin B complex: thiamin (B1), riboflavin (B2), niacin (B3), pantothenic acid (B5), Vitamin B6, biotin (B7), folic acid (B9), Vitamin B12. Vitamin A in its Beta-Carotene form is also water-soluble.
Fat-soluble vitamins are Vitamin A (palmitate form), Vitamin D, Vitamin E and Vitamin K.
